Aspen View Academy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Aspen View Academy in the United States is $90,829.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$44. Salaries at Aspen View Academy typically range from $79,384 to $103,965 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Aspen View Academy
We are tuition-free, and serve the parents, children, community and residents of Castle Rock and south Douglas County. Aspen View Academy received formal charter approval from the DCSD Board of Education on August 7, 2012 and a 5-year charter renewal in 2016. What Is the Cost of Living Near Castle Rock?

Understanding the cost of living near Castle Rock is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Aspen View Academy.
Castle Rock's Cost of Living Index is approximately 118.9 (18.9% more expensive than US average; 12.9% more than CO average). South Denver suburb (Douglas Co.), affluent, growing, high housing costs.
